Samadrushti Kshamata Vikas Evam Anusandhan Mandal, better known as Saksham in the north and Sakshama in the south is a national organization serving people with disabilities. Formally registered at Nagpur on 20th June 2008, Sakshama has presence in almost all the states of India.
Government of India estimate says that, about 4 to 5 percent people come under the category of People with Disabilities (PwD). In a country like India, this number is a whopping 6 crores. When we consider their family members also we are addressing the issues of a group of approximately 25 crore people. RPwD Act of 2016 identifies 21 types of disabilities. Sakshama is an umbrella organization catering to people belonging to all these 21 types of disabilities. Apart from disabled people, Sakshama’s governing committees consist of parents or caretakers of disabled people, researchers, special educators, doctors, therapists, legal experts etc. Our vision is to create a society that recognizes the potential and dignity of all individuals, regardless of their abilities or disabilities.
People with Disabilities (PwD) are the community which deserves the consideration and care of the society the most. 40% disability is the official bench mark for the government and other agencies for considering a person to be disabled. A higher percentage of disability makes the individual and the family crumble both materialistically and emotionally. Modern societies understand these problems and try to support them to become self-reliant. Our experience shows that, if provided with right support and opportunities, many of these individuals can lead their lives just like other citizens and contribute in the growth of the nation.
Sakshama works through 7 verticals viz. Visually Challenged, Hearing Challenged, Orthopedically Challenged, Intellectually Challenged, Blood Related Disability(BD), Mental Illness(MI) and Leprosy Challenged. We strive to empower them by providing education, health support, vocational trainings and skill development.
